Apple Unveils New Tablet: ipad Air

Apple’s new ipad was unveiled in San Fracisco on the 22nd of October 2013,  Phil Schiller whom is the Senior Vice president of World wide marketing at apple took unveiled the latest update to its iPad tablet  line (The Ipad Air) at the event. After selling  over 170 million devices the company is debuting its fourth-generation tablet called the iPad Air with a 9.7-inch Retina display

The new iPad is thinner and lighter than before. It weighs just 1 pound and comes equipped with an A7 chip. It’s bezel is 43 percent thinner and a GPU speed 72 times faster. It has a 5MP iSight camera, 1080p HD video  with new FaceTime HD camera with larger pixels, improved backside illumination, and dual microphone. It has a 10-hour battery life as well. And yes, it will come with iOS 7.

ipad airIt will be available in silver/white and gray/black and is designed to be environmentally friendly.  The new iPad will begin shipping  to buyers from November 1.

Phil Schiller also announced Apple’s new lineup of MacBook Pros with Retina display. The new machines received beefed up graphics, processors, and RAM, but Apple has been able to drop the price on both the 13 and 15-inch models.

The new 13-inch MacBook Pro is just 0.71 inches thin. Powered by 4th generation Haswell chip it comes with Iris Graphics for 90% faster graphics performance. The new 13-inch MacBook Pro gets 9 hours of iTunes movie playback on a single charge.

Apple upgraded the flash storage to PCIE storage and 3x faster Wifi. Thunderbolt 2 has also been added to the new machines. The price has been dropped on the new MacBook Pros from $1499 to $1299 on the 13-inch Retina display model with 2.4Ghz core I5 and 4GB of RAM.

The 15-inch MacBook Pro has also been updated to new 4th gen Haswell processor too and GeForece GT 750M graphics. Battery life has been bumped to 8-hours and it has the faster PCIE flash, Thunderbolt 2, and OS X Mavericks. For the first time, Apple is making the machine available for under $2000.
